Description: This is a report on joint work with Everett Howe and Kristin Lauter.
I will discuss the genus 2 analogue of the problem of efficiently constructing an elliptic curve over a finite field with a prescribed number N of points. If N is provided with its prime factorization, the elliptic construction I gave with Broker is heuristically polynomial time outside a zero density subset of input values N. I will explain why the analogous construction to obtain abelian surfaces of given order N is intrinsically exponential.
